Ludwigia Red Skeleton is a lovely stem plant that can grow both green and red oblong-shaped leaves. In high lighting, the leaves at the top of the plant start growing pinkish-red to deep red, while showing the veins in the plant. Give it plenty of light and liquid fertilizer for faster growth and vibrant coloration.
Plant Transition
Most aquatic plants are grown out of water at the farms. At our warehouse, we start the plant's transition so they can begin growing underwater leaves for you. As you can see, the small, round leaves are grown out of water while the longer, slender leaves are grown under water. This is a normal process, and it's your choice cut off the fading, older leaves or leave them.
